A leader in a highly technical field doesn't need to be the deepest scientific expert. Venture capitalist Jeanne Cunicelli, who is not a scientist, succeeds by mastering the skill of deconstructing complex topics through persistent questioning and listening, enabling her to make sound judgments.

When moving into a new C-level role, Allspring CEO Kate Burke's first step is to recognize she has the least subject matter expertise. She leads with inquiry, not answers, to learn from her team. This builds trust and allows her to focus on her strengths: strategic focus and execution.

The ability to distill a complex subject down to its essential principles (like "algebra in five pages") is a rare and powerful skill. It enables faster learning, better communication, and clearer product vision, often outperforming the ability to perform intricate calculations.

When leading a function outside your expertise (e.g., a comms leader managing BDRs), success depends on hiring a great functional leader. Your role becomes asking them to explain concepts simply until you understand, trusting their expertise, and advocating for their needs, rather than trying to become the expert yourself.

Superhuman's CTO credits a non-tech role managing submarine maintenance with teaching him to lead without technical legitimacy. By being forced to put his ego aside and drive change by asking fundamental questions, he learned to influence people far smarter in their domain.

Overwhelmed by an "ocean of good ideas" from brilliant scientists, non-technical founder Cyriac Roeding couldn't distinguish a good idea from a truly outstanding one. His breakthrough came from a simple, direct question to his mentor, Dr. Sam Gambhir: "Which one has the highest potential of all of them?"

Blippar's CMO, who couldn't code, attributes her success to translating complex technology into compelling messages. Turning 'image recognition computer vision' into 'the Harry Potterification of print' is a superpower that bridges the gap between innovators and the market, proving more valuable than technical expertise alone.

A key skill in building a deep tech team is identifying individuals who can bridge the gap between complex science and business reality. These "translators" can articulate highly technical concepts in plain English, clarifying clinical relevance and commercial viability for decision-makers.

The best leaders don't just stay high-level. They retain the ability to dive deep into technical details to solve critical problems. As shown by Apple's SVP of Software, this hands-on capability builds respect and leads to better outcomes, challenging the 'empower and get out of the way' mantra.

A product marketer with a non-technical background found that learning AI fundamentals and vocabulary gave her the confidence to collaborate effectively with engineers. This specific knowledge put her far ahead of her peers, demonstrating that coding isn't a prerequisite for leadership in AI-driven teams.

When leading functions outside your core expertise (e.g., product leading tech and data), credibility cannot come from having answers. Instead, it's built by consistently asking open-ended questions to deeply understand the team's challenges. This approach prevents solutionizing and fosters trust.
